What should an employer do if an employee performs unsatisfactorily?

If an employee performs unsatisfactorily, an employer can eventually terminate their employment. However, the employer must follow the correct process before doing so. The employer should speak privately with the employee about their concerns and give the employee an opportunity to respond.

When does an employer issue a termination letter?

If the employee’s performance remains unsatisfactory, the employer can then issue a termination letter. What happens if an employer terminates you for underperformance?

If an employer terminates an employee for underperformance, they are entitled to the correct period of notice and all pay entitlements. The appropriate period of notice depends on the length of time that an employee has worked for their employer. Further, their final pay should include any relevant penalty rates, allowances and leave entitlements.

Can a former employee use a termination letter?

Since disgruntled former employees can and often do use anything you put in writing to take legal action, keep the letter simple and don’t state a reason for the termination. If you state the cause, you may be limited in court to only using that reason for the termination.

Can You terminate an employee solely for poor performance?

Before an employer terminates an employee for cause for poor performance, they must take reasonable steps to help the employee improve. This may include additional training if needed.
